    David Hosack

    Birth: 8-31-1769

    Death: 12-22-1835

    Alternate Surname: Horsack

Biography

Known as the doctor who helped treat Alexander Hamilton in 1804 after his duel with Aaron Burr. In 1826, along with Dr Valentine Mott and several other doctors, he helped establish the Medical College at Rutgers. He and Mott trained Dr Isaac Ward which FMS commented on in 1842. Also apparently he was lifelong friends with DeWitt Clinton.
